Blood Ammonia Meter Equipment Market Demand Analysis and Future Prospects
Experts are closely monitoring the Blood Ammonia Meter Equipment Market as it undergoes significant transformations. With a projected market size of USD 1.567 billion by 2035, representing a compound annual growth rate (CAGR) of 6.97%, this sector is responding to increasing healthcare demands. The need for accurate blood ammonia monitoring solutions is amplified by the rising prevalence of liver diseases, compelling stakeholders to adapt to changing consumer preferences. As the healthcare landscape evolves, understanding these trends becomes paramount for companies seeking to maintain a competitive edge. The development of Blood Ammonia Meter Equipment Market Trends continues to influence strategic direction within the sector.
Major companies driving growth in the Blood Ammonia Meter Equipment Market include Siemens Healthineers (DE), PerkinElmer (US), and F. Hoffmann-La Roche AG (CH). Each of these organizations is actively engaged in enhancing device performance and usability, ensuring that patients receive timely and accurate monitoring. The shift towards portable blood ammonia meters is reflective of a broader trend toward home healthcare, which is reshaping market dynamics. As these companies innovate and optimize their product offerings, they are well-positioned to capitalize on emerging opportunities in this growing sector.
Several underlying factors are driving the current trends in the Blood Ammonia Meter Equipment Market. The rising incidence of liver diseases globally is a primary catalyst, necessitating more frequent and precise monitoring of blood ammonia levels. Patients diagnosed with conditions such as hepatic encephalopathy require consistent monitoring to manage their health effectively. Additionally, the integration of technology in healthcare is creating an environment conducive to the adoption of advanced monitoring solutions. The increasing demand for home healthcare services is also propelling market trends, as patients seek more convenient ways to manage their health.
In particular, the Asia-Pacific region is witnessing a rapid increase in the adoption of handheld blood ammonia meters. This growth is driven by rising healthcare expenditure and a focus on innovative solutions that improve patient outcomes. Countries in this region are embracing advanced medical technologies, signaling an increasing appetite for portable monitoring devices. The Blood Ammonia Meter Equipment Market volume in Asia-Pacific is set to grow significantly as healthcare systems adapt to meet the needs of a rapidly aging population.

Market research indicates that approximately 50% of patients with liver disease may experience episodes of hepatic encephalopathy, underscoring the critical need for effective monitoring solutions. As the global prevalence of liver disease is expected to rise by 30% over the next decade, the Blood Ammonia Meter Equipment Market is poised for accelerated growth. For instance, in the United States alone, the healthcare costs associated with liver disease management are projected to exceed USD 30 billion annually by 2030, highlighting the economic implications of effective monitoring. Companies that invest in developing cost-effective, user-friendly devices can significantly impact patient outcomes and healthcare costs, creating a win-win scenario.
